Galaxy Research reports that the world’s top four custodial banks will be able to offer digital asset services because of a pipeline created by the Office of the Comptroller of the Currency (OCC). The four of them are Citi, State Street, JPMorgan Chase, and BNY Mellon. Their combined assets under management are above $12 trillion.
This implies that banks and other traditional financial institutions finally acknowledge the cryptocurrency business as a real asset. Major Firms to Recommend 2% Bitcoin in 2025
BlackRock created quite a stir when it advised investors to view Bitcoin as a company similar to Apple or Amazon. According to the asset management giant, an appropriate allocation is between one and two per cent. However, no major company has followed through as of yet. Galaxy Research has stated that next year will be distinct. Professionals in the field have predicted that a leading financial management platform will issue a suggested Bitcoin allocation of 2% or more.

Galaxy analysts predict Ethereum will significantly return next year despite Bitcoin’s popularity. They anticipate that in 2025, the ETH/BTC ratio—which compares the value of Ethereum to that of Bitcoin—will fall below 0.03 before rising over 0.06 by the end of the year. The ratio has been declining continuously since Ethereum switched to proof-of-stake in the “Merge” upgrade of 2022 when Bitcoin was making enormous strides forward. We last encountered the 0.06 level midway through 2023.
According to Galaxy Research, new laws might increase Ethereum’s value, particularly for decentralized financial applications. Anticipated regulatory shifts will uniquely support Ethereum and its app layer, particularly DeFi, and reignite investor interest.
